Cast for 3 weeks, now boot...is that normal?


Question:
I broke my ankle 3 weeks ago and it was put in a cast. Today, doc took cast off and gave me a walking boot, told me to use crutches and put some weight on it, and do hot/cold foot baths. He said bone has not yet fused but it is in the right place. So why would he put me in a boot? He said something about swelling and circulation in calf. Does this make sense??

Answers:
yes it does. increased activity will increase circulation and thereby increase the rate of healing. Do what your doctor tells you to do.
